  • Episode Summary:


    Join us as we explore the inspiring journey of Tarini Sai Padmanabhuni, a LinkedIn Top Voice in Personal Development, one of India's Top 20 Under 20, and a true embodiment of multidisciplinary excellence. From her roles as the founder of Kalakriya and OilGasm to her work as a Senior Driverless Engineer at Formula Manipal, Tarini seamlessly blends classical arts with cutting-edge technology.


    We delve into her experiences, challenges, and insights on innovation, leadership, and the power of pursuing diverse passions.

    Trivia Segment:

    • Early Pioneers in the 1980s: The Navlab project at Carnegie Mellon University and Dean Pomerleau's work on computer vision for self-driving cars.
    • DARPA's Role: The DARPA Grand Challenges and their impact on accelerating autonomous vehicle development, highlighting the 2005 winner from Stanford Racing Team.


    About the Guest:

    Tarini Sai Padmanabhuni is a LinkedIn Top Voice in Personal Development and one of India's Top 20 Under 20. As the founder of Kalakriya and OilGasm, and a Senior Driverless Engineer at Formula Manipal, Tarini exemplifies multidisciplinary excellence. A skilled public speaker, artist, entrepreneur, and former ML intern at TestAIng.com, she fuses classical arts with cutting-edge technology to inspire and drive innovation. Featured in prominent newspapers and magazines, Tarini’s journey showcases a powerful blend of creativity, technical expertise, and impact-driven leadership.
